Output d21f3a1d4102e252b00e04cc8bb0c797132e416027bde22cbd39bc49c9b8e6bc:0

value
108500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d052f11c457f91a7c1e6555e76e7fa9a6a551cc1 OP_EQUAL
address
3LgXqLvnQPdTH34pUaTcPYKYYXrZt5uG9n
transaction
d21f3a1d4102e252b00e04cc8bb0c797132e416027bde22cbd39bc49c9b8e6bc
spent
true